What is a healthcare proxy?
A healthcare proxy lets you pick someone to make medical choices for you when you can’t speak for yourself. In New York, this legal document gives your chosen person the power to work with doctors and make decisions based on what you would want. Think of it as picking your medical voice when illness or injury removes your communication ability.
How a healthcare proxy helps your family
When you don’t have a healthcare proxy, your family faces added stress and possible disagreements during tough times. Here’s what this document does for you and your loved ones:
- Stops family arguments about your care
- Speeds up critical medical decisions
- Keeps your faith and personal choices safe
- Takes the pressure off your family to guess what you want
- Gives legal backup to the person you choose
After naming your proxy, they can step in only when doctors say you can’t make your own choices. In New York, your proxy can decide about:
- Life support options
- Feeding tubes
- Other major medical care
Your healthcare proxy must follow your wishes and do what’s best for you. You can change your choice of proxy at any time.
